Hemp oil as a food
The ideal ratio of unsaturated fatty acids omega 3 and 6 make hemp oil an excellent dietary supplement. It is especially suitable for cold kitchens. Best for salads, bread or just use on the spoon every morning as a prevention.
It also contains a high proportion of vitamin E, which is an important antioxidant protecting cell membranes from damage by free radicals. It contains a cannabinoid substance - cannabidiol (CBD), which has anti-inflammatory and anticonvulsant effects.
Hemp oil in cosmetics
Hemp seed oil is very well absorbed, so the skin is not greasy after application. Oil harmonizes the condition of the skin cells and balances the pH of the skin's balance. At the same time, it helps to restore the natural protective microfilm and thus increases the skin's resistance against the negative effects of the environment. The big advantage of hemp oil is that it is hypoallergenic. It is therefore suitable for sensitive and eczematic skin.
